HILO, Hawaii – A new logo for Downtown Hilo was unveiled on Thursday night during the Downtown Improvement Association Annual General Membership Meeting.

Hilo-based, family operated Sig Zane Designs was commissioned to create the new design, which would lead Downtown Hilo into a new era of marketing. Before showing the logo to the public for the first time, Sig Zane, and later his son Ku’hao, explained how the imagery was derived using the makawalu process; viewing things on eight levels.
